OBS User unknown 2009-03-03 17:14:41 +00:00 committed by Git OBS Bridge
parent f6de87fb07
commit 30bce99aef
11 changed files with 87 additions and 140 deletions

View File

@ -1,23 +1,3 @@
--- symbols/inet.orig 2008-05-14 06:09:21.000000000 +0200
+++ symbols/inet 2008-05-14 06:16:57.000000000 +0200
@@ -2093,7 +2093,7 @@ partial xkb_symbols "apple" {
key <K5E> { [ F14 ] };
key <K5F> { [ F15 ] };
key <K6C> { [ XF86Eject ] };
- key <MDSW> { [ F16 ] };
+ key <II5D> { [ F16 ] };
};
partial alphanumeric_keys
@@ -2233,7 +2233,7 @@ xkb_symbols "logitech_g15" {
key <K74> { [ XF86WWW ] };
key <K75> { [ XF86LaunchE ] };
- key <MDSW> { [ XF86Launch1 ] };
+ key <II5D> { [ XF86Launch1 ] };
key <NFER> { [ XF86Launch2 ] };
key <XFER> { [ XF86Launch8 ] };
--- keycodes/xfree86.orig 2008-05-14 06:17:28.000000000 +0200
+++ keycodes/xfree86 2008-05-14 06:21:33.000000000 +0200
@@ -301,6 +301,9 @@ xkb_keycodes "basic" {
@ -39,3 +19,23 @@
<LVL3> = 124; // <U7C>
<ALT> = 125; // <U7D>
<META> = 156; // <I1C>
--- symbols/inet.orig 2009-03-03 13:03:22.000000000 +0100
+++ symbols/inet 2009-03-03 13:28:20.000000000 +0100
@@ -1195,7 +1195,7 @@ xkb_symbols "logitech_g15" {
key <K72> { [ XF86LaunchC ] };
key <K74> { [ XF86WWW ] };
key <K75> { [ XF86LaunchE ] };
- key <MDSW> { [ XF86Launch1 ] };
+ key <II5D> { [ XF86Launch1 ] };
key <NFER> { [ XF86Launch2 ] };
key <XFER> { [ XF86Launch8 ] };
};
@@ -1732,7 +1732,7 @@ xkb_symbols "apple" {
key <K5E> { [ F14 ] };
key <K5F> { [ F15 ] };
key <K6C> { [ XF86Eject ] };
- key <MDSW> { [ F16 ] };
+ key <II5D> { [ F16 ] };
key <KPEQ> { [ KP_Equal ] };
};

13
cs.po.diff Normal file
View File

@ -0,0 +1,13 @@
--- po/cs.po.orig 2009-03-03 13:31:59.000000000 +0000
+++ po/cs.po 2009-03-03 13:34:47.000000000 +0000
@@ -2622,10 +2622,6 @@ msgstr "qwerty/číslice"
msgid "qwertz"
msgstr "qwertz"
-#: ../rules/base.xml.in.h:647
-msgid "UCW layout (accented letters only)"
-msgstr "rozložení UCW (pouze akcentovaná písmena)"
-
#: ../rules/base.xml.in.h:648
msgid "CapsLock key switches layout while pressed, Alt+CapsLock does the original capslock action."
msgstr "klávesa CapsLock přepne při stisknutí rozložení, Alt+CapsLock má původní význam capslock."

View File

@ -1,15 +1,3 @@
diff -aurp xkeyboard-config-1.2/rules/base.lst xkeyboard-config-1.2-patched/rules/base.lst
--- xkeyboard-config-1.2/rules/base.lst 2008-01-29 22:54:02.000000000 +0100
+++ xkeyboard-config-1.2-patched/rules/base.lst 2008-05-13 13:13:01.545881000 +0200
@@ -545,8 +545,6 @@
grp:shift_caps_toggle Shift+CapsLock changes layout.
grp:alt_caps_toggle Alt+CapsLock changes layout.
grp:shifts_toggle Both Shift keys together change layout.
- grp:alts_toggle Both Alt keys together change layout.
- grp:ctrls_toggle Both Ctrl keys together change layout.
grp:ctrl_shift_toggle Ctrl+Shift change layout.
grp:lctrl_lshift_toggle LCtrl+LShift change layout.
grp:ctrl_alt_toggle Alt+Ctrl change layout.
diff -aurp xkeyboard-config-1.2/rules/base.xml.in xkeyboard-config-1.2-patched/rules/base.xml.in
--- xkeyboard-config-1.2/rules/base.xml.in 2008-01-08 00:08:25.000000000 +0100
+++ xkeyboard-config-1.2-patched/rules/base.xml.in 2008-05-13 13:13:23.870533000 +0200

View File

@ -13,52 +13,6 @@ diff -ur xkeyboard-config-1.3.orig/po/cs.po xkeyboard-config-1.3.suse/po/cs.po
+#: ../rules/base.xml.in.h:648
+msgid "CapsLock key switches layout while pressed, Alt+CapsLock does the original capslock action."
+msgstr "klávesa CapsLock přepne při stisknutí rozložení, Alt+CapsLock má původní význam capslock."
diff -ur xkeyboard-config-1.3.orig/rules/base.lst xkeyboard-config-1.3.suse/rules/base.lst
--- xkeyboard-config-1.3.orig/rules/base.lst 2008-09-12 16:23:05.000000000 +0200
+++ xkeyboard-config-1.3.suse/rules/base.lst 2008-09-15 11:22:06.000000000 +0200
@@ -331,6 +331,7 @@
bksl cz: With &lt;\|&gt; key
qwerty cz: qwerty
qwerty_bksl cz: qwerty, extended Backslash
+ ucw cz: UCW layout (accented letters only)
nodeadkeys dk: Eliminate dead keys
mac dk: Macintosh
mac_nodeadkeys dk: Macintosh, eliminate dead keys
@@ -561,6 +562,7 @@
grp:lwin_switch Left Win-key switches layout while pressed.
grp:rwin_switch Right Win-key switches layout while pressed.
grp:win_switch Both Win-keys switch layout while pressed.
+ grp:caps_switch CapsLock key switches layout while pressed, Alt+CapsLock does the original capslock action.
grp:rctrl_switch Right Ctrl key switches layout while pressed.
grp:toggle Right Alt key changes layout.
grp:lalt_toggle Left Alt key changes layout.
@@ -624,6 +626,7 @@
caps:capslock CapsLock toggles normal capitalization of alphabetic characters.
caps:swapescape Swap ESC and CapsLock.
caps:shiftlock CapsLock toggles Shift so all keys are affected.
+ caps:groupshift CapsLock key switches layout while pressed, Alt+CapsLock does the original capslock action.
altwin Alt/Win key behavior
altwin:menu Add the standard behavior to Menu key.
altwin:meta_alt Alt and Meta are on the Alt keys.
diff -ur xkeyboard-config-1.3.orig/rules/base.o_s.part xkeyboard-config-1.3.suse/rules/base.o_s.part
--- xkeyboard-config-1.3.orig/rules/base.o_s.part 2008-04-30 23:12:57.000000000 +0200
+++ xkeyboard-config-1.3.suse/rules/base.o_s.part 2008-09-15 10:44:39.000000000 +0200
@@ -12,6 +12,7 @@
grp:win_switch = +group(win_switch)
grp:lwin_switch = +group(lwin_switch)
grp:rwin_switch = +group(rwin_switch)
+ grp:caps_switch = +group(caps_switch)
grp:toggle = +group(toggle)
grp:shifts_toggle = +group(shifts_toggle)
grp:ctrls_toggle = +group(ctrls_toggle)
@@ -46,6 +47,7 @@
caps:shiftlock = +capslock(shiftlock)
caps:grouplock = +capslock(grouplock)
caps:swapescape = +capslock(swapescape)
+ caps:groupshift = +capslock(groupshift)
ctrl:nocaps = +ctrl(nocaps)
ctrl:swapcaps = +ctrl(swapcaps)
ctrl:ctrl_ac = +ctrl(ctrl_ac)
diff -ur xkeyboard-config-1.3.orig/rules/base.xml.in xkeyboard-config-1.3.suse/rules/base.xml.in
--- xkeyboard-config-1.3.orig/rules/base.xml.in 2008-09-12 16:23:05.000000000 +0200
+++ xkeyboard-config-1.3.suse/rules/base.xml.in 2008-09-15 15:24:15.000000000 +0200
@ -194,3 +148,21 @@ diff -ur xkeyboard-config-1.3.orig/symbols/group xkeyboard-config-1.3.suse/symbo
// using the group(shift_caps_toggle) map, pressing:
// Shift+Caps Lock toggles group
partial modifier_keys
--- xkeyboard-config-1.5/rules/base.o_s.part.orig 2009-01-12 23:24:13.000000000 +0100
+++ xkeyboard-config-1.5/rules/base.o_s.part 2009-03-03 13:43:43.000000000 +0100
@@ -13,6 +13,7 @@
grp:win_switch = +group(win_switch)
grp:lwin_switch = +group(lwin_switch)
grp:rwin_switch = +group(rwin_switch)
+ grp:caps_switch = +group(caps_switch)
grp:toggle = +group(toggle)
grp:shifts_toggle = +group(shifts_toggle)
grp:ctrls_toggle = +group(ctrls_toggle)
@@ -52,6 +53,7 @@
caps:swapescape = +capslock(swapescape)
caps:escape = +capslock(escape)
caps:backspace = +capslock(backspace)
+ caps:groupshift = +capslock(groupshift)
ctrl:nocaps = +ctrl(nocaps)
ctrl:swapcaps = +ctrl(swapcaps)
ctrl:ctrl_ac = +ctrl(ctrl_ac)

View File

@ -1,13 +0,0 @@
diff -u -r -p ../xkeyboard-config-1.2.orig//symbols/inet ./symbols/inet
--- ../xkeyboard-config-1.2.orig//symbols/inet 2008-05-16 21:50:08.244931431 +0200
+++ ./symbols/inet 2008-05-16 21:51:27.401594046 +0200
@@ -911,7 +911,8 @@ xkb_symbols "ennyah_dkb1008" {
partial alphanumeric_keys
xkb_symbols "fscaa1667g" {
include "inet(media_common)"
- key <I32> { [ XF86Info ] };
+ // unknown keysym
+ //key <I32> { [ XF86Info ] };
key <I6C> { [ XF86Mail ] };
};

View File

@ -1,3 +0,0 @@
version https://git-lfs.github.com/spec/v1
oid sha256:49f02ed7b0b246a640fb129fcb3d24d7560305bb6f04e69b09739554857f79f5
size 592158

View File

@ -0,0 +1,3 @@
version https://git-lfs.github.com/spec/v1
oid sha256:ce15ff22ad6bc0ff7ae735d5ec65dd6dfd736d7eef0cf5ff394f823e663447e4
size 571579

View File

@ -1,3 +1,16 @@
-------------------------------------------------------------------
Tue Mar 3 12:52:55 CET 2009 - sndirsch@suse.de
- xkeyboard-config 1.5
* More than 40 bugs from freedesktop.org bugzilla were fixed.
symbols/inet restructured.
- obsoletes xkeyboard-config.powerbook-usb-iso-keyboard.patch,
unknown-keysym.diff
- adjusted MDSW-change-keycode.diff, xkeyboard-config.inet.patch
disable-2xalt_2xctrl-toggle.diff, ucw_suse.diff
- cs.po.diff
* removed dup to fix build
-------------------------------------------------------------------
Mon Feb 9 10:27:48 CET 2009 - sndirsch@suse.de

View File

@ -1,16 +1,10 @@
--- symbols/inet
+++ symbols/inet
@@ -2191,12 +2191,12 @@
key <I57> { [ XF86Launch0 ] };
--- symbols/inet.orig 2009-01-12 23:24:13.000000000 +0100
+++ symbols/inet 2009-03-03 13:00:45.000000000 +0100
@@ -1689,6 +1689,7 @@ xkb_symbols "apple" {
key <I58> { [ XF86Launch1 ] };
key <I59> { [ XF86Launch2 ] };
key <I5E> { [ XF86PowerOff ] };
+ key <K59> { [ KP_Equal ] };
key <K5D> { [ F13 ] };
key <K5E> { [ F14 ] };
key <K5F> { [ F15 ] };
key <K6C> { [ XF86Eject ] };
key <MDSW> { [ F16 ] };
- key <KPEQ> { [ KP_Equal ] };
};
partial alphanumeric_keys

View File

@ -1,28 +0,0 @@
The kernel has to deliver correct keys for ^° / <> on Powerbooks
with built-in USB ISO keyboard
This was finally corrected in the kernel.
---
keycodes/macintosh | 5 +----
1 file changed, 1 insertion(+), 4 deletions(-)
Index: keycodes/macintosh
===================================================================
--- keycodes/macintosh.orig
+++ keycodes/macintosh
@@ -38,14 +38,11 @@ default xkb_keycodes "macintosh" {
};
+// not required, this was a kernel bug
xkb_keycodes "badmap" {
- <TLDE> = 94;
- <LSGT> = 49;
};
xkb_keycodes "goodmap" {
- <TLDE> = 49;
- <LSGT> = 94;
};
xkb_keycodes "old" {

View File

@ -1,5 +1,5 @@
#
# spec file for package xkeyboard-config (Version 1.3)
# spec file for package xkeyboard-config (Version 1.5)
#
# Copyright (c) 2009 SUSE LINUX Products GmbH, Nuernberg, Germany.
#
@ -27,8 +27,8 @@ Requires: xorg-x11
Provides: xorg-x11:/etc/X11/xkb/symbols/us XFree86:/etc/X11/xkb/symbols/us
PreReq: /bin/ln /bin/rm
AutoReqProv: on
Version: 1.3
Release: 33
Version: 1.5
Release: 1
Summary: The X Keyboard Extension
Source: %name-%version.tar.bz2
Patch4: xkeyboard-config.mainline-cvs.mac-es.patch
@ -36,16 +36,15 @@ Patch9: tp-menu.diff
Patch40: xkeyboard-config.macintosh.patch
Patch100: p_suse.diff
Patch101: ibm_space_saver.diff
Patch103: xkeyboard-config.powerbook-usb-iso-keyboard.patch
Patch104: xkeyboard-config.inet.patch
Patch106: microsoftnek4k.diff
Patch107: microsoftnek4k-symbols.diff
Patch108: microsoftnek4k-keycodes.diff
Patch109: disable-2xalt_2xctrl-toggle.diff
Patch110: MDSW-change-keycode.diff
Patch111: unknown-keysym.diff
Patch112: ucw_suse.diff
Patch113: xkeyboard-config.sr@latin.diff
Patch114: cs.po.diff
BuildRoot: %{_tmppath}/%{name}-%{version}-build
BuildArch: noarch
@ -72,16 +71,15 @@ Authors:
%patch40
%patch100
%patch101
%patch103
%patch104
%patch106
%patch107
%patch108
%patch109 -p1
%patch110
%patch111
%patch112 -p1
%patch113 -p0
%patch114 -p0
mv po/sr@{Latn,latin}.po
%build
@ -112,6 +110,16 @@ rm -rf $RPM_BUILD_ROOT
/usr/share/X11/xkb/
%changelog
* Tue Mar 03 2009 sndirsch@suse.de
- xkeyboard-config 1.5
* More than 40 bugs from freedesktop.org bugzilla were fixed.
symbols/inet restructured.
- obsoletes xkeyboard-config.powerbook-usb-iso-keyboard.patch,
unknown-keysym.diff
- adjusted MDSW-change-keycode.diff, xkeyboard-config.inet.patch
disable-2xalt_2xctrl-toggle.diff, ucw_suse.diff
- cs.po.diff
* removed dup to fix build
* Mon Feb 09 2009 sndirsch@suse.de
- sr@Latn no longer exists; moved it to sr@latin
* Thu Feb 05 2009 sndirsch@suse.de